What Factors Influence The Cost Of Mobile Application Development?

Key Factors Influencing Mobile App Development Costs

The cost of building a mobile app depends on several factors. One major factor is the app’s complexity. A simple app with basic features costs less than a complex app with advanced features. Features like payment processing, GPS, or live chat require more work and cost more. Another factor is the design. Apps with custom graphics or animations are more expensive. The platform also matters. Developing for both iOS and Android costs more than one platform.

Development time affects the cost, too. A longer project with many revisions will increase the cost. The experience of the development team plays a role. Experienced developers may charge more, but they can work faster and deliver better results. App testing and post-launch support add to the cost. Testing ensures the app works well and is bug-free. Post-launch support helps keep the app updated and running.

The Role of Design in Mobile App Development Costs

Design plays a big role in how much mobile application development costs. When you create a new app, the design is what users see first. If you want a simple design with basic colors and shapes, it won’t cost too much. But if you need fancy graphics, animations, or custom artwork, the price goes up. This is because designers and artists spend more time making your app look special.

Another thing that affects design cost is user experience or UX. This is how easy it is for people to use the app. If the design is complicated, it might need extra testing and adjustments. This adds to the cost. Also, if you want the app to look good on different screens, like phones and tablets, the design needs extra work. So, the more you ask for, the more it costs. In short, design can have a big impact on the total cost of developing a mobile app.

App Complexity and Its Impact on Costs

When it comes to mobile app development, how complex the app is can affect how much it costs. If you want a simple app with a few features, it won’t cost as much as a complex app with lots of fancy stuff. For example, if you want your app to do things like process payments or show your location with GPS, it will take more time and money to build. The same is true if you want to let users chat with each other.

That’s because these features need more work to get them right. More things you want your app to do, the more it’s going to cost. It’s like building a house – the more rooms and special features you add, the more expensive it gets. The complexity of your app can impact how much you’ll spend on its development.

Related: Increase Your ROI With These Effective Digital Marketing Strategies

How Platform Choice Affects App Development Expenses

Choosing the right platform is a big decision in mobile app development. It also affects how much it costs. A mobile app development company can create apps for different platforms, like iOS and Android. Each platform has its tools and rules, so making an app for both takes more time and resources. This means it costs more.

If you make an app for one platform, it’s simpler and cheaper. But if you want more people to use your app, you might choose to build for both. This is called cross-platform development. While it’s more expensive, it can help you reach a bigger audience. It’s like choosing to build a road that connects two towns instead of one. The bigger road costs more but helps more people. So, your platform choice can play a big role in how much your app development costs.

Why the Experience of the Development Team Matters

The experience of the team building your app matters a lot. When you work with an experienced app development company, you get a lot of benefits. First, they know what they’re doing. They’ve made apps before and understand what works and what doesn’t. This means they can solve problems faster and better.

An experienced team also delivers higher-quality work. They know how to make your app look good and run. If your app crashes a lot, people won’t want to use it. Experienced developers can fix bugs and make sure your app is reliable.

Another advantage is that experienced teams often work faster. This can save you time and money. A team with less experience might take longer because they have to learn as they go. In the end, the experience of the development team can make a big difference in how well your app turns out.

The Cost of Advanced Features in Mobile Apps

Adding advanced features to a mobile app can be exciting, but it can also be costly. You ask for mobile app development services. They include things like payment processing, GPS tracking, or augmented reality. This requires more work and special skills. These features take extra time to build and test, which adds to the cost.

For example, if your app lets users pay for things, it needs to be secure. The developers have to make sure it’s safe from hackers. This requires extra coding and security checks. , GPS features need careful mapping and accuracy, so users get correct information. All this takes time and raises the price.

Even simple apps with advanced features can cost more because they need extra care. If the app has live chat, it needs to run without crashing. Developers must do more testing to make sure everything works well. In short, advanced features make mobile apps more useful, but they also increase the overall cost.

Related: How To Start Dropshipping Ecommerce Store From Pakistan In 2024 – A Comprehensive Guide

Budgeting for App Testing and Quality Assurance

Testing is a crucial part of making a mobile app. When planning a budget, you need to consider the cost of testing and quality assurance. Developers use mobile application development software to build apps, but that software doesn’t always catch every problem. This is why testing is so important.

App testing helps find bugs or glitches before users do. If you skip testing, your app might crash or not work. This can make users upset and cause them to stop using the app. Good testing involves running the app on different devices to see if it works everywhere. It also means checking for security issues.

Quality assurance is like a final check to make sure everything is okay. This step involves making sure the app meets all the requirements and works. Proper budgeting for testing and quality assurance can prevent bigger problems later. It might cost more upfront, but it can save you from costly fixes and unhappy users.

The Expense of Post-Launch Support and Maintenance

After an app is launched, it still needs attention and care. This is where post-launch support and maintenance come in. When you use Mobile Application Development Services in Pakistan, you can expect them to help with this important phase. Post-launch support involves fixing any bugs that show up once the app is used by real people. It also means keeping the app updated to work with new phone models or operating systems.

Maintenance is like a regular check-up. Developers look at the app to see if it’s running and make any necessary changes. This could mean improving speed or adding new features. Sometimes, app stores have new rules, and the app must be updated to stay in the store. All these things cost money, which is why you need to budget for them.

Post-launch support and maintenance ensure that the app stays useful and doesn’t become outdated. Even though it adds to the cost, it’s essential for keeping users happy and using your app.

Related: How Can Web Development Services Help Grow Your Business?

Integrating Third-Party Services and Their Costs

When you make an app, you often need extra features to make it useful. Other companies provide these extra features. This is called integrating third-party services. For example, if your app lets users pay for things, you might use a service like PayPal or Stripe to handle the payments. Each of these third-party services comes with a cost.

Sometimes, you have to pay a fee to use the service. Other times, you pay a percentage of each transaction. These costs add up, especially if your app becomes popular. It’s not about money; you also need to ensure these services work well with your app. Integration can take time and require special coding, which adds to development costs.

Using third-party services can also bring other expenses. If something goes wrong, you might need extra support to fix it. In summary, integrating third-party services makes your app better, but you need to plan for the extra costs they bring.

Hidden Costs to Watch Out For in Mobile App Development

When building a mobile app, there are some hidden costs to watch out for. These costs can catch you by surprise and make the project more expensive than you planned. If you’re working with an IT Company In Pakistan, you need to know about these costs.

One hidden cost is unexpected changes. If you decide to add new features in the middle of development, it can take extra time and money. Another hidden cost is app store fees. To put your app on platforms like Apple’s App Store or Google Play, you might need to pay a fee.

Testing can also lead to hidden costs. Sometimes, you find bugs or problems that take longer to fix. This means more hours for the developers, which costs more. Don’t forget about marketing and promotion. Even the best app won’t be successful if people don’t know about it. Promoting your app can be an extra expense you didn’t think about. By being aware of these hidden costs, you can budget better for mobile app development.

Related: What Are The Benefits Of SEO In Digital Marketing?